All laser distance meters can be used outside, but it can be a bit of a “hit and miss” affair. It sends out a short laser pulse, which reflects off the surface that it needs to measure. The important factor is where the laser hits. And to know what you’re measuring, you need to be able to see the dot. There are laws that limit the brightness and output of lasers, which is the same anywhere in the world. So, the brightness of one device will be about the same as another. If you’re outside and in full sun, you won’t be able to see the laser pulse if you’re more than about 30 feet away. And in some cases, you won’t be able to see it past nine feet of distance.
